In the digital age, data security is paramount, and encryption is a key player in the protection of data. Java provides a robust framework for encryption and decryption through its Java Cryptography Architecture (JCA). Inspired by “The Java Workshop,” let’s delve into the essentials of Java encryption.





Understanding Java Encryption

Encryption in Java involves converting plaintext into ciphertext, making it unreadable to anyone except those who have the key to decrypt it. The Java platform supports various encryption algorithms, including …
